Questo semplice tutorial contiene informazioni su come convertire CSV in Excel in Python fornendo dettagli sulla configurazione dell’ambiente Python, passaggi dettagliati per eseguire questa attività e codice Python eseguibile. Utilizzando Python converti CSV in Excel, avrai il pieno controllo sulla lettura del file CSV di origine e sulla personalizzazione del file Excel di output. Il file Excel di output può essere salvato in qualsiasi formato supportato da MS Excel come XLS, XLSX, ODS e molti altri.
Passaggi per convertire CSV in Excel in Python
- Configura il ambiente per l’utilizzo di Aspose.Cells per Python tramite Java
- Crea un’istanza e inizializza un oggetto classe TxtLoadOptions per impostare il formato del file di input come CSV
- Identificare il carattere separatore presente nei dati CSV
- Carica il file CSV di origine nell’oggetto Workbook utilizzando la configurazione TxtLoadOptions
- Salva il file di output come XLS convertito da CSV
Questi passaggi hanno descritto la configurazione richiesta condividendo il collegamento per stabilire l’ambiente e quindi viene fornito l’elenco delle attività da eseguire utilizzando il codice Python. Per convertire il codice CSV in Excel Python è abbastanza semplice in quanto è sufficiente caricare il file CSV e salvarlo direttamente come Excel, tuttavia, viene introdotto l’oggetto classe TxtLoadOptions che può essere utilizzato per personalizzare il processo per analizzare il file CSV di origine.
Codice per convertire file CSV in Excel in Python
Abbiamo utilizzato l’oggetto classe TxtLoadOptions che consente di caricare i formati CSV, TSV e molti altri disponibili nella classe FileFormatType. Fornisce inoltre la possibilità di impostare il separatore (virgola per impostazione predefinita) utilizzato per delimitare il testo nel file CSV di origine. Ci sono molte altre configurazioni disponibili anche in TxtLoadOptions come flag per leggere i dati della stringa come data e valore numerico, opzione per leggere e impostare la formula dalle stringhe, flag per mantenere o ignorare la precisione del valore numerico, impostare LoadFilter per caricare filtrare i dati in base ad alcuni criteri e molte altre opzioni.
In questo argomento, abbiamo imparato a convertire il file CSV in Excel in Python. Se sei interessato a creare un nuovo file Excel vuoto e quindi a riempirlo di dati, fai riferimento all’articolo su come creare file Excel in Python.